What You’ll Need

Rosemary Garlic Pull Apart Bread ingredients

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ious Rosemary Garlic Pull Apart Bread:

  • All-Purpose Flour: Use high-quality flour to ensure a light and airy texture; it forms the base of our fluffy bread.
  • Instant Yeast: Instant yeast helps the dough rise quickly without compromising flavor; no need to activate it beforehand.
  • Salt: Essential for enhancing flavors; don’t skimp on this ingredient or your bread might taste flat.
  • Sugar: A touch of sugar helps feed the yeast and adds just enough sweetness to balance the garlic.
  • Warm Water: The secret ingredient that wakes up our yeast; make sure it’s around 110°F (43°C) for best results.
  • Unsalted Butter: Melted butter is essential for richness; brush some on before baking for an irresistible golden crust.
  • Fresh Rosemary: Chopped finely to impart an aromatic flavor throughout the bread; fresh herbs are always best!
  • Garlic Cloves: Minced garlic not only infuses flavor but also fills your kitchen with an irresistible scent as it bakes.

Cooking Instructions

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ious Rosemary Garlic Pull Apart Bread:

Step 1: Prepare Your Dough

In a large mixing bowl, combine all-purpose flour, instant yeast, salt, and sugar. Mix well before adding warm water and melted butter. Stir until a shaggy dough forms.

Step 2: Knead Until Smooth

Transfer the dough onto a lightly floured surface. Knead it for about 8-10 minutes until it becomes smooth and elastic. If you’ve never kneaded dough before, think of it as giving your bread a friendly workout!

Step 3: Let It Rise

Place the kneaded dough in a greased bowl and cover it with a clean kitchen towel. Allow it to rise in a warm spot until doubled in size—about one hour should do the trick. During this time, you can catch up on your favorite TV show or contemplate life choices.

Step 4: Infuse Flavor

Once risen, punch down the dough (yes, really!) to release air bubbles. Roll it out on a floured surface into a rectangle about half an inch thick. In a small bowl, mix minced garlic and chopped rosemary with melted butter—this blend is where magic happens!

Step 5: Assemble Your Bread

Brush the dough rectangle generously with your garlic-rosemary mixture. Cut it into squares or strips and stack them vertically in a greased loaf pan; it’s okay if they look slightly chaotic—chaos can be beautiful.

Step 6: Bake to Perfection

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Cover the loaf pan again and let it rest for another thirty minutes while the oven heats up. Bake for approximately 25-30 minutes until golden brown on top and filling your home with glorious aromas.

Flavor Your Way

Don’t hesitate to customize your Rosemary Garlic Pull Apart Bread! Swap rosemary for thyme or add cheese between the layers for extra gooeyness. Feel free to incorporate sun-dried tomatoes or olives for a Mediterranean twist.

Storing & Reheating

To store leftover Rosemary Garlic Pull Apart Bread, wrap it tightly in plastic wrap or foil and keep it in an airtight container at room temperature. Reheat in the oven or microwave until warm to maintain its delightful texture.

Can I freeze Rosemary Garlic Pull Apart Bread?

Yes, you can freeze Rosemary Garlic Pull Apart Bread for later enjoyment. After baking and cooling the bread completely, wrap it tightly in plastic wrap or aluminum foil. Place it in a freezer-safe bag to prevent freezer burn. When you’re ready to eat it, thaw at room temperature and warm it in the oven for that fresh-baked taste.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 3 cups all-purpose flour
  • 2 tsp instant yeast
  • 1 tsp salt
  • 1 tbsp sugar
  • 1 cup warm water (110°F/43°C)
  • 4 tbsp unsalted butter (melted)
  • 2 tbsp fresh rosemary (finely chopped)
  • 4 cloves garlic (minced)

Instructions

  1. In a large bowl, combine flour, yeast, salt, and sugar. Add warm water and melted butter; mix until a shaggy dough forms.
  2. Knead the dough on a floured surface for 8-10 minutes until smooth and elastic.
  3. Place in a greased bowl and cover; let rise in a warm spot until doubled in size (about 1 hour).
  4. Punch down the dough and roll it out into a rectangle. Mix garlic with melted butter and rosemary; brush the mixture onto the dough.
  5. Cut the dough into squares or strips and stack them vertically in a greased loaf pan.
  6.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C), let the dough rest for an additional 30 minutes while heating. Bake for 25-30 minutes until golden brown.
